
Instalar librerías Python de manera sencilla
hace 7 horas

Instalar librerías en Python es una tarea fundamental para cualquier desarrollador. Conocer cómo hacerlo de manera eficiente puede marcar la diferencia en la gestión de tus proyectos. En este artículo, te guiaremos a través de los pasos necesarios para instalar librerías Python y abordar problemas comunes que puedas encontrar.
A continuación, exploraremos diferentes métodos y técnicas para realizar esta instalación, incluyendo el uso de PIP, la configuración de entornos virtuales y más. Si estás listo para comenzar, sigue leyendo.
- ¿ Cómo instalar librerías Python utilizando PIP ?
- ¿ Cuáles son los prerrequisitos para instalar librerías Python ?
- ¿ Cómo instalar librerías Python en Windows ?
- ¿ Cómo instalar PIP en Python ?
- ¿ Cuáles son los problemas de instalación comunes ?
- ¿ Cómo configurar el entorno Python en PyQGIS ?
- ¿ Cómo gestionar entornos virtuales en Python ?
- ¿ Cómo instalar librerías Python en Visual Studio Code ?
- Preguntas relacionadas sobre la instalación de librerías Python
¿ Cómo instalar librerías Python utilizando PIP ?
PIP es el gestor de paquetes oficial de Python, lo que simplifica la instalación de librerías. Para instalar librerías Python usando PIP, el primer paso es abrir la terminal o línea de comandos. Luego, solo necesitas ejecutar un simple comando.
Para instalar una librería, utiliza el siguiente formato:
pip install nombre_de_la_librería
Por ejemplo, si deseas instalar la librería `requests`, simplemente escribe:
pip install requests
Es importante verificar que tienes PIP correctamente instalado, ya que viene incluido con Python a partir de la versión 2.7.9. Para comprobarlo, puedes ejecutar:
pip --version
En caso de que no esté instalado, hay métodos alternativos, como descargar el script `get-pip.py` y ejecutarlo con Python.
¿ Cuáles son los prerrequisitos para instalar librerías Python ?
Antes de instalar librerías Python, asegúrate de cumplir con ciertos prerrequisitos. En primer lugar, debes tener Python instalado en tu sistema. Puedes descargarlo desde la página oficial de Python. Asegúrate de añadir Python al PATH durante la instalación.
Además, verifica que la versión de Python que estás usando sea compatible con la librería que deseas instalar. Muchas librerías requieren versiones específicas de Python.
Por último, es recomendable tener acceso a una conexión a Internet estable, ya que PIP descargará las librerías directamente desde el Índice de Paquetes de Python (PyPI).
¿ Cómo instalar librerías Python en Windows ?
La instalación de librerías en Windows es bastante sencilla. Abre la línea de comandos (CMD) y asegúrate de que Python esté correctamente instalado. A continuación, puedes utilizar PIP para instalar librerías Python.
Para instalar una librería, por ejemplo `numpy`, ejecuta:
pip install numpy
Si encuentras problemas durante la instalación, asegúrate de que tu CMD esté ejecutándose como administrador. Esto puede evitar problemas de permisos que impidan la instalación de algunas librerías.
En caso de que prefieras, puedes instalar librerías desde un archivo de requisitos. Por ejemplo, si tienes un archivo `requirements.txt`, puedes instalar todo lo que contiene con el siguiente comando:
pip install -r requirements.txt
¿ Cómo instalar PIP en Python ?
Si por alguna razón no tienes PIP instalado, no te preocupes, ya que instalarlo es un proceso sencillo. Puedes hacerlo mediante el script `get-pip.py`. Primero, descarga el script desde el sitio oficial de PIP.
Después de descargarlo, abre la línea de comandos y navega hasta el directorio donde se encuentra el script. Luego, ejecuta el siguiente comando:
python get-pip.py
Esto instalará PIP en tu sistema. Recuerda que necesitarás permisos de administrador, así que asegúrate de ejecutar la CMD como administrador.
Por último, verifica la instalación ejecutando:
pip --version
Si aparece la versión, ¡felicidades! Ya tienes PIP listo para usar.
¿ Cuáles son los problemas de instalación comunes ?
Al instalar librerías Python, puedes encontrar algunos problemas comunes que vale la pena mencionar. Uno de los más frecuentes es el error de permisos. Esto puede suceder si no ejecutas la terminal con privilegios de administrador. Asegúrate de abrirla como administrador.
Otro problema común es la incompatibilidad de versiones. Algunas librerías pueden requerir versiones específicas de Python o de otras librerías. Siempre revisa la documentación de la librería para asegurarte de que estás utilizando la versión correcta.
También puedes enfrentar problemas de conexión a Internet. Si tu conexión es inestable, es posible que PIP no pueda descargar las librerías necesarias. Verifica que tu conexión esté activa y estable.
¿ Cómo configurar el entorno Python en PyQGIS ?
Si trabajas con QGIS, es esencial configurar tu entorno Python correctamente. Abre QGIS y navega a `Plugins > Python Console`. Desde allí, puedes verificar el intérprete de Python que está utilizando.
Para instalar librerías Python en PyQGIS, usa el comando de PIP dentro del entorno de Python de QGIS. Por ejemplo:
!pip install nombre_de_la_librería
Esto instalará la librería en el entorno de QGIS. Recuerda que siempre es recomendable trabajar en un entorno virtual para no afectar otros proyectos.
Además, es útil crear un entorno virtual específico para QGIS. Puedes hacer esto utilizando `venv`. Primero, crea un nuevo entorno virtual y actívalo. Luego, instala las librerías necesarias.
¿ Cómo gestionar entornos virtuales en Python ?
La gestión de entornos virtuales es crucial para mantener tus proyectos organizados y evitar conflictos de dependencias. Para crear un entorno virtual, abre la terminal y ejecuta:
python -m venv nombre_del_entorno
Esto creará un nuevo directorio con el nombre que especificaste. Para activarlo, ejecuta:
- En Windows:
.nombre_del_entornoScriptsactivate
- En Mac/Linux:
source nombre_del_entorno/bin/activate
Una vez activado, cualquier librería que instales con PIP se contendrá en este entorno, evitando conflictos con otras librerías. Para desactivar el entorno, simplemente usa el comando `deactivate`.
Recuerda que al trabajar en entornos virtuales, puedes instalar diferentes versiones de las mismas librerías para diferentes proyectos sin interferencias.
¿ Cómo instalar librerías Python en Visual Studio Code ?
Visual Studio Code es un editor muy popular para trabajar con Python. Para instalar librerías Python en Visual Studio Code, primero asegúrate de que tengas la extensión de Python instalada.
Abre un terminal dentro de VS Code y selecciona el entorno virtual que deseas utilizar. Puedes hacerlo desde la barra de estado en la parte inferior.
Una vez seleccionado, usa el comando PIP como lo harías normalmente:
pip install nombre_de_la_librería
Además, es útil crear un archivo `requirements.txt` en tu proyecto para listar todas las dependencias. Esto te permitirá instalar todas las librerías con un solo comando:
pip install -r requirements.txt
Esto asegura que tu proyecto se puede replicar fácilmente en otros entornos.
Preguntas relacionadas sobre la instalación de librerías Python
¿Cómo se instala una librería en Python?
Para instalar una librería en Python, puedes utilizar PIP, que es el gestor de paquetes oficial. Abre tu terminal y ejecuta el comando `pip install nombre_de_la_librería`. Asegúrate de tener Python y PIP correctamente instalados para evitar problemas durante el proceso.
Si no tienes PIP, puedes descargar el script `get-pip.py` y ejecutarlo con Python para instalarlo. Después de instalar, verifica que PIP funcione ejecutando `pip --version`.
¿Cómo instalar las bibliotecas de Python?
La instalación de bibliotecas de Python se realiza principalmente a través de PIP. Al abrir la línea de comandos y ejecutar el comando `pip install`, puedes añadir las librerías deseadas a tus proyectos. También puedes crear entornos virtuales para gestionar dependencias específicas.
Asimismo, si trabajas con QGIS o entornos específicos, asegúrate de configurar el entorno de Python adecuado para evitar conflictos.
¿Es pip install o %pip install?
El comando correcto es `pip install`. El uso de `%pip install` es específico para entornos como Jupyter Notebooks, donde el símbolo de porcentaje indica que se está ejecutando un comando de línea de comandos dentro de un notebook.
En la mayoría de las terminales, simplemente utiliza `pip install` para instalar librerías Python sin ningún símbolo adicional.
¿Qué hace pip install?
El comando `pip install` descarga e instala la librería especificada desde el Índice de Paquetes de Python (PyPI) y la añade a tu entorno de Python. Esto te permite utilizar esa librería en tus proyectos, facilitando tareas como análisis de datos, desarrollo web y más.
PIP se encarga de resolver las dependencias necesarias para que la librería funcione correctamente, simplificando el proceso de instalación.
Si quieres conocer otros artículos parecidos a Instalar librerías Python de manera sencilla puedes visitar la categoría Artículos.
Deja una respuesta
Más Artículos que pueden interesarte